English: U.S. Air Force Col. William Marshall, 48th Fighter Wing commander, poses with Royal Danish Air Force Chief of Air Staff Maj. Gen. Anders Rex and members of the 48th Operations Group, during a base visit at Royal Air Force Lakenheath, England, on Nov. 5, 2018. Maj. Gen. Rex toured the Liberty Wing flightline and observed support to live mission operations. (U.S. Air Force photo by Staff Sgt. Alex Echols)
